site stats

How dijkstra algorithm works

WebThe A* Algorithm Like Dijkstra, A* works by making a lowest-cost path tree from the start node to the target node. What makes A* different and better for many searches is that for each node, A* uses a function f (n) f (n) that gives an estimate of the total cost of a path using that node. Weblivewire with the Dijkstra’s algorithm apply to... Learn more about #livewire, # dijkstra’s algorithm . Hello guys. I am doing my assingment that using livewire with the Dijkstra's algorithm to find shortest path to 2D image I tried to solve but i can't understand somepoint The things i can't u...

Dijkstra

WebRun Dijkstra's algorithm on the graph and node D. show the work please. write down the process (not in words) but like when you update things around. arrow_forward. ... The following table presents the implementation of Dijkstra's algorithm on the evaluated graph G with 8 vertices. a) What do the marks (0, {a}) and (∞, {x}) in the 1st row of ... WebJun 18, 2015 · and I want to start form one point(ex: index (8,2))and find the shortest path to the end point. Also, count the distance. For one point ,it has eight direction to go. such as up,down,left,right,and the distance=1.At the other direction, the distance=square root(2). the result looks like the picture below .I draw it using Paint,so it has wrong scale ><. hypertrophic gastric mucosa https://omnigeekshop.com

Proof of Dijkstra

WebDescribes how Dijkstra's Algorithm works. Web1. I was studying the proof of correctness of the Dijkstra's algorithm . In the above slide , d ( u) is the shortest path length to explored u and. π ( v) = min e = u, v: u ∈ S d ( u) + l e. and l e is the shortest path to some u in unexplored part followed by a single edge ( u, v) . Now in the proof I understand the 'nonnegative weights ... WebOct 17, 2024 · Dijkstra’s algorithm can be used to determine the shortest path from one node in a graph to every other node within the same graph data structure, provided that the nodes are reachable from the... hypertrophic granulation icd 10

Dijkstra Algorithm proof - Mathematics Stack Exchange

Category:Answered: (b) Use Dijkstra

Tags:How dijkstra algorithm works

How dijkstra algorithm works

Parallel BGL Dijkstra

WebAug 15, 2024 · Dijkstra's Algorithm allows us to find the shortest path between two vertices in a graph. Here, we explore the intuition behind the algorithm — what information we … WebThe Dijkstra algorithm uses labels that are positive integers or real numbers, which are totally ordered. It can be generalized to use any labels that are partially ordered, provided the subsequent labels (a subsequent label is …

How dijkstra algorithm works

Did you know?

WebDijkstra's algorithm allows us to find the shortest path between any two vertices of a graph. It differs from the minimum spanning tree because the shortest distance between two vertices might not include all the vertices … WebA variant to Dijkstra's algorithm will only store the unprocessed nodes in a data structure for "get-min" and "update" operation, and pop out node to process it. It will relax all neighbors of the node alike, and push/modify whichever node …

Web• Claim: At end of Dijkstra’s algorithm, d(s, v) = δ(s, v) for all v ∈ V • Proof: – If relaxation sets d(s, v) to δ(s, v), then d(s, v) = δ(s, v) at the end of the algorithm ∗ Relaxation can only … WebApr 11, 2024 · In this article we will dive into Dijkstra’s Shortest Path Algorithm named after its inventor, Edsger Dijkstra. We will also discuss the intuition behind the algorithm, how it works and implement it. The purpose of the algorithm is to find the shortest path between two nodes in a graph(can be directed or undirected).

WebApr 6, 2024 · Dijkstra’s algorithm works on directed graphs, where nodes are connected with weighted non-negative edges. The algorithm finds the distance from a single source node to all other nodes in the graph. If we only care about the shortest distance to a single target node, we can simply stop the algorithm after that particular path has been found. ... WebOct 12, 2024 · Dijkstra’s algorithm is a popular search algorithm used to determine the shortest path between two nodes in a graph. In the original scenario, the graph represented the Netherlands, the graph’s nodes represented different Dutch cities, and the edges represented the roads between the cities.

Web(The weights must be positive in order for the algorithm to work.) The outputs of Dijkstra’s algorithm are the shortest paths from the source vertex to all other vertices of the graph. Specifically, Dijkstra’s algorithm will output a dist array (containing the shortest distance from the source to each vertex) and a prev array (indicating ...

WebRun Dijkstra's algorithm on the graph and node D. show the work please. write down the process (not in words) but like when you update things around. arrow_forward. ... The … hypertrophic heart disease symptomsWebOne algorithm for finding the shortest path from a starting node to a target node in a weighted graph is Dijkstra’s algorithm. The algorithm creates a tree of shortest paths … hypertrophic gastritis with hemorrhage codeWebDijkstra’s algorithm. Algorithms for all-pairs shortest path problem (Floyd-Warshall Algorithm) Dijkstra’s Algorithm for Single Source Shortest Paths with Nonnegative Edge Weights 20:26 Proof of Dijkstra's Algorithm 12:33 Taught By Sriram Sankaranarayanan Professor Try the Course for Free Explore our Catalog hypertrophic fat pad syndromeWebMay 31, 2009 · The distributed Dijkstra implementations introduce a new parameter that allows one to select Eager Dijkstra's algorithm and control the amount of work it performs. Only differences and new parameters are documented here. IN: Graph& g The graph type must be a model of Distributed Graph. IN: vertex_descriptor s hypertrophic gastritis with hemorrhageWebMar 28, 2024 · To understand the Dijkstra’s Algorithm lets take a graph and find the shortest path from source to all nodes. Consider below graph and src = 0. Step 1: The set sptSet is initially empty and distances assigned to … hypertrophic heart medicationWebMar 19, 2024 · Before establishing why Dijkstra's algorithm works, it may be helpful to see an example of how it works. To do this, consider the digraph \(\textbf{G}\) shown in … hypertrophic gastritis icd 10WebMay 31, 2009 · The distributed Dijkstra implementations introduce a new parameter that allows one to select Eager Dijkstra's algorithm and control the amount of work it … hypertrophic hip labrum